[QUOTE="Stormonu, post: 9178297, member: 52734"] [I]Lost Mine of Phandelver[/I] was simply good. It was my introduction to learn 5E and it absolutely nailed it as far getting me to love the edition. [I]Ghosts of Saltmarsh[/I] is a great update of the original. We only ran to the end of U3 - The Final Enemy portion of the adventure, but it was a good enough stopping point and could always come back to do the rest. [I]Curse of Strahd[/I] I only ran the Castle portion as a 1-shot adventure. The group loved it, though. ------------------ Unfortunately, I can't give a positive review of [I]Tomb of Annihilation. [/I]Our group's experience with this adventure was lacking and we finally forced the DM to give up on it somewhere in the final tomb (after a badly bodged puzzle room). I don't know how much of our poor experience was due to the DM, but the module has so poisoned our group that though I'd like to try and re-run it myself as the DM, the rest of the group is adverse to retrying it. I've also had an incomplete experience with [I]Rime of the Frostmaiden[/I]. We only played for a short time - about six sessions - but my opinion was that it was going to be an enjoyable, but very difficult and unforgiving adventure. [/QUOTE]
